Benefits: Free uniforms Health insurance Opportunity for advancement Training & development Bonus based on performance Company parties Competitive salary Dental insurance At Midas, we are dedicated to providing quality services to customer vehicles in the areas of inspection, diagnosis, and repair utilizing the expertise attained through years of automotive repair experience. The Midas Store Manager is responsible for business operations and store performance (safety, efficiencies, and profit/loss accountability). He or she promotes customer satisfaction and retention and growth of existing and new business. In addition, the Store Manager owns overall operations in terms of cost control, inventory management, environmental compliance, and most importantly, safety. He or she provides strong and consistent leadership to cultivate and maintain a harmonious, collaborative, and highly productive work culture. We are looking for a seasoned manager with an entrepreneurial spirit who will assume responsibility for operations, financial performance, morale, and growth initiatives. The ideal candidate for this position has a University/College degree or some coursework (preferred), three years of experience in the automotive repair business, some supervisory/management/mentor experience, a continuous improvement background, P&L experience, and exceptional interpersonal skills. Responsibilities As a Midas Store Manager, you will manage and direct all automotive and general service technicians in the operation of the shop, including: Train, motivate, evaluate, schedule and coach employees Deliver exceptional customer service while listening and consulting customers Following up with customers, services requested, estimated completion times etc. Oversee complete vehicle inspections and then make comprehensive recommendations—building computerized repair orders and sourcing parts Deliver and discuss pricing estimates with customers as well as promoting shop service specials Lead, manage, and train team while keeping in tune with our companies’ vision, purpose, core values, and employee creed. Oversee all sales, accounting and clerical functions from Service Advisors Oversee technicians’ inspections, diagnosing and repairing of domestic, European and Asian cars and light trucks Maintain inventory counts Responsible for any inventory losses Overall cleanliness and organization of the facility, including environmental compliance Updating and submitting daily sales reports to Corporate Qualifications A minimum of 2 years of store or service manager experience General automotive knowledge Excellent customer service disposition Good communication skills Strong POS computer and Internet skills Leadership ability Team-building skills Ability to work a flexible retail schedule including weekend evenings Valid driver’s license
